Budget Staying & Eating Options at Boracay Island

Boracay Island can provide thumping avenues to be explored by tourists. Despite of so many options for tourists, it becomes all the more imperative for most to stay at the right zones where they can find a perfect mix of accommodation with sumptuous and affordable food options. Some of the in-budget staying options at Boracay Island include:


Boracay Beach Front Accommodations

  • Blue Mango – It is one of the perfect destinations to stay right at the center of White Beach. They have a restaurant that offers local and international cuisine.
  • Taj Guesthouse Boracay – My favorite place to stay in Boracay, It is a boutique style guesthouse just few steps away from D’mall – the perfect place if you want to eat, party or fix your pasalubong shopping.
  • Moreno’s Place – It is an ideal accommodation for those who are on a tighter budget. The private rooms with fan may cost around 600-900 Pesos while the air conditioned facility can be negotiated in and around 1000-1500 Pesos depending on the season.
  • Dave’s Straw Hat Inn – It s one of the most affordable lodging option located at station 3. The rooms are small with friendly staff but the rates might be on a bit higher side than the other similar options.
  • My favorite Strawberry Shake

  • Little Corner of Italy – The facility is popularly known as “Da Marrios” and is run by an Italian. There are two distinct budget options to go with – Budget common rooms (for up to 4 persons per room) with fan, common shower and toilet. The other option is to choose bungalows which are ideal for 2-4 persons and the price starts from 1800 Pesos.

Boracay Islands can offer tourists ideal zones to pamper their taste buds. Some of the popular in-budget eating options include:

Boracay Cheap Accommodations

  • Bamboo Lounge – It serves handpicked selection of world class Chinese food in an al fresco setting.
  • Coconut Bar/Restaurant – It is located near to boat station 3 and serves Filipino and International cuisines in a native setting style to the guests.
  • Blue Jade Café – It is one of the popular Café’s located in D’Talipapa. Guests can shop around for sumptuous sea food options and have them cooked at the restaurant. The restaurant also offers delicious Asian and European delicacies.
  • Lovell’s Swiss Bakery – It is Baracay’s first European bakery shop which can offer tourists to choose amongst fresh pastry’s, puffs and assorted cookies and other bakery options.
  • Obama Grill Bar Restaurant – Foodies cannot afford to miss this steak restaurant which offers sumptuous grill bar options and priceless ambiance.

I’ll be visiting the island next week and hopefully I can add more accommodations and eating options on the list:)

Spelunking in Callao Cave and Kayaking in Pinacanauan River

Want some adventure while in Tuguegarao City? If you are the adventurous type, consider visiting Penablanca in Cagayan Valley for a day trip that includes spelunking in Callao Cave and Kayaking in the Pinacanauan River. You can tour around the nearby towns first just like we did.


Cave Entrance

After a short visit to Our Lady of Piat Church, our group headed to Penablanca for a spelunking activity in Callao Cave. This cave is the most popular tourist attraction of the Cagayan Province and probably one the most popular cave in the Philippines. It is located about a 30-minute drive from Tuguegarao in the town of Penablanca. The Callao Cave is fairly easy to explore but you will want to be in fairly decent shape because at one point you will be ascending about 200 steps that lead to the massive rock formations and limestone inside.

Sulyap Gallery Cafe & Restaurant : The Best Cafe in San Pablo City

I love taking the time to appreciate the things that often get missed in the Philippines. This is especially true some areas in Laguna province which is often overlooked. San Pablo city is a place filled with history, friendly people, art, and culture and there isn’t a better place to find a fusion of them all than at the Sulyap Gallery Cafe.


Sulyap Cafe in San Pablo City

Back in the hippie 1960′s the now famous Gallery Cafe was Southern Luzon Colleges and there were fiery debates, counterculture activities and more. After that it became the Cocoland Hotel and finally, combining the travelers, artists, intellectualism and culture that had always been there it became the Sulyap Gallery Cafe. Grandbay Resort in Pansol Calamba Laguna

Who said the Summer is Over? Swimming in the rain isn’t impossible to enjoy at Grandbay Resort. The resort has amenities that you can enjoy with or without the sun. One of the most accessible inland resort outside of Metro Manila, Grandbay Resort is just a few minutes away from Calamba exit at the South Luzon Expressway.

Grandbay Resort in Pansol Laguna
Grandbay Resort in Pansol Laguna

Aside from their 1,350 sqm swimming pool (the biggest pool in Laguna), the also have Giant slides, Kiddy slides, Medium size Hot spring pool, Small kiddy pool, Airconditioned rooms, Fan rooms, Pool Front room, Short and long tables, Round tables, Billiard tables, Videoke, Playground and Pavilions for group activities or special occasions like birthday parties, baptisms, weddings or even company outings.
